Types of Luxury Yachts
Luxury yachts come in various forms, catering to different needs and preferences. A fundamental distinction lies between motor yachts and sailing yachts. Motor yachts, powered by powerful engines, offer a high degree of speed and maneuverability, perfect for those seeking a fast-paced adventure. Sailing yachts, however, offer a unique connection with the sea, utilizing wind power for propulsion, providing a more relaxed and environmentally conscious experience.
Mega yachts represent the pinnacle of luxury, offering opulent accommodations, extensive amenities, and exceptional craftsmanship, often exceeding 100 feet in length.

Engine Power, Fuel Efficiency, and Cruising Range
Engine power is a significant factor in determining a yacht’s performance and capability. Higher horsepower allows for greater speed and acceleration. However, fuel efficiency is equally important, impacting operational costs and environmental footprint. Cruising range is another critical specification, determining the distance a yacht can travel before refueling. These factors are intricately connected.
A powerful engine might offer great speed, but poor fuel efficiency can significantly increase operating expenses. The ideal yacht balances these factors, offering sufficient power for comfortable cruising while optimizing fuel consumption.

Factors Influencing Yacht Availability
Several factors contribute to the availability of yachts in different locations. Demand, influenced by local economic conditions and global trends, plays a pivotal role. Seasonal fluctuations also impact availability, with peak seasons often seeing fewer listings due to increased demand and yacht usage. Additionally, regulatory environments, like strict environmental regulations or port restrictions, can impact the types of yachts available and their location.
Finally, the overall market climate, influenced by global economic conditions, can greatly affect the supply of luxury yachts.
Potential Benefits and Drawbacks of Location
Purchasing a yacht in a specific location comes with its own set of advantages and disadvantages. For example, a yacht in the Mediterranean might offer easy access to major European cities, while a Caribbean yacht provides access to exclusive islands and pristine beaches. However, the Mediterranean’s bustling waters and high demand might translate to higher maintenance costs and more crowded marinas.
The Caribbean, while beautiful, could be subject to higher insurance premiums due to the risk of hurricanes. Ultimately, the decision hinges on individual preferences and priorities.

Ongoing Costs
The cost of maintaining a luxury yacht varies significantly based on the vessel’s size, age, and complexity. Factors like fuel consumption, crew salaries, and dockage fees contribute to the overall operating expenses. Insurance premiums are also a significant recurring expense, as are potential maintenance requirements for specialized equipment and systems. Anticipating these costs allows for informed budgeting and prevents unpleasant surprises.
Routine Maintenance Procedures
Regular upkeep is essential for maintaining the yacht’s operational efficiency and preventing costly repairs. This includes inspecting and servicing the engine, hull, electrical systems, plumbing, and onboard amenities. Proper maintenance schedules, often provided by the manufacturer or experienced professionals, Artikel specific tasks for each component, ensuring that all critical systems are checked regularly.
Role of Skilled Technicians
Maintaining a luxury yacht requires the expertise of qualified technicians. Dedicated professionals with specific knowledge of marine engineering, electrical systems, and plumbing are crucial for handling intricate repairs and preventative maintenance. This ensures the yacht’s systems are properly maintained and repaired, minimizing downtime and maximizing the enjoyment of the vessel.
Preventative Maintenance Strategies, Luxury yachts for sale
Proactive measures are far more economical than reactive ones. Preventative maintenance strategies focus on identifying potential issues before they escalate into major problems. This includes regular inspections, scheduled servicing of critical systems, and employing robust maintenance protocols. For instance, regularly checking and maintaining the hull can prevent costly repairs from damage caused by marine growth or environmental factors.

Impact of Emerging Technologies
Automation and AI will significantly alter the operation and maintenance of luxury yachts. Imagine fully automated systems managing everything from navigation to guest services. Electric and hybrid propulsion systems will become more prevalent, as consumers and governments seek more environmentally friendly options. This will drive innovation in battery technology and charging infrastructure. The use of advanced materials, like lightweight composites, will continue to improve fuel efficiency and enhance performance.
Potential Challenges and Obstacles
Rising material costs and supply chain disruptions will remain a challenge for the luxury yacht industry. Navigating the complex regulatory environment surrounding emissions and sustainability standards will be another significant hurdle. Maintaining the quality and craftsmanship associated with luxury yacht construction while adapting to new technologies and processes will require careful planning.

Detailed FAQs
What are the typical maintenance costs for a 50-foot motor yacht?
Annual maintenance costs for a 50-foot motor yacht can range from $10,000 to $20,000, depending on the specific upkeep and any required repairs.
What are the common legal documents needed when buying a luxury yacht?
Essential documents include the title, survey reports, maintenance records, and any necessary permits or licenses.
How do I finance a luxury yacht purchase?
Financing options vary, from traditional bank loans to specialized yacht loans and private financing arrangements. It’s wise to compare multiple options to find the most suitable one for your financial profile.
